Fulgor

Fulgor \Ful"gor\, n. [L. fulgor, fr. fulgere to shine.] Dazzling brightness; splendor. [R.]
--Sir T. Browne.

Fulgor

FULGOR (pronounced "Full-goar") is a registered trade mark of Meneghetti S.p.a., an Italian manufacturer of premium major appliances and ceramic glass grills. Fulgor's global headquarters are located in Gallarate, Italy; roughly 25 miles north of Milan in the heart of Italy's Lombardy Region. The company's products compete with those made by companies Bosch, Dacor, Miele, Viking Range, Asko , or Smeg.
